魔王のサタンぶろぐ

2017-09-01から1ヶ月間の記事一覧

Angular2 "enum"をComponentの中で使いたい

はじめに Angular2で関数に引数として数値を渡すとき、 <button (click)="method(1)"></button> とか書いたら読みづらくないですか??? そこでenum <button (click)="method(EnumType['button1'])"></button> ただ単にenumの定義がちょっとわけわからなかったんでまとめておきます。 ま、コードを見ていきましょう。 と、行っても部分的コードになるので…

.NET Framework4.6 And MVC5 JSON.NET Converter

初めに deserialize to abstract class or interface 上記のerrorが出たとき、僕の実装は、JsonでBindするクラスのメンバーの中にabstractを指定してました。 たぶん仕組み Jsonを既存のBindで行うと、abstractやらInterfaceで実装したら、クラスとしてはち…

.NET Framework4.6 And MVC5 で作るIModelBinder

CustomIModelBinderについて まず初めに僕が今回CustomIModelBinderを作るに至った状況を参考に紹介します。 JSONをPOSTするAPIを作成 バインドするモデルのメンバにinterface,abstract(抽象クラス)を含めた バインドするメンバにValidate(Require等)を属性…

Angular-cliとQuickStart for 入門者

Angular2を勉強するにあたって この1週間でなんとかAngular2を扱えるようになったんだけど… 入門コストが高いといわれるだけあった。 最初、躓いたのは以下の点 • File構造の複雑さ・多さ • Component,Service,Modelの何が何だかわからない感 コードを始める…